WebFor purposes of the Premium Tax Credit, modified adjusted gross income is the adjusted gross income on the tax return plus certain income that is not subject to tax (foreign earned income, tax-exempt interest, and the portion of social security benefits that is not taxable ). WebFeb 13, 2024 · Your basis in this stock is now $300 ($3 x 100) for regular tax purposes, but $3,300 ($33 x 100) for AMT purposes. WebMar 22, 2024 · 7) Family income test - The Child Tax Credit is reduced if your modified adjusted gross income (MAGI) is above certain amounts, which are determined by your tax-filing status: For tax years 2024 and 2024 through 2024, the phaseout of the credit begins with $200,000 in income ($400,000 for married filing jointly). WebThe source of income may determine whether a taxpayer qualifies for a foreign tax credit with respect to the income. Or, because a foreign person is generally subject to U.S. tax only on U.S.-sourced income, the source of a taxpayer’s income may determine whether the income is even subject to tax in the first place.
